Salmeterol xinafoate inhalation aerosol contains salmeterol xinafoate as the racemic form of the 1-hydroxyl-naphthoic acid salt of salmeterol. It is a pressurized, metered-dose aerosol unit for oral inhalation. It contains a microcrystalline suspension of salmeterol xinafoate in a mixture of two chlorofluorocarbon propellants (trichlorofluoromethane and dichlorodifluoromethane)... [Pg.187]
